(BGO) – For the first nine months of this year, 965
businesses have newly established in the northern province of Bac Giang, 3
percent year on year increase with total registered capital of 19,371 billion
VND (855.6 million USD), reported the Department of Planning and Investment.
Thus, there are 11,675 companies registering to operate in the province with total registered capital of 103,516 billion VND. Bac Giang city is the locality with the most number of businesses (33.7 percent), followed by Viet Yen (15.8 percent) and Lang Giang (10.6 percent). Son Dong and Yen The are two districts with fewest number of companies, only representing 3.6 percent and 3 percent respectively.

However, 62 businesses, 29 braches and offices dissolved while 499 companies registered to halt operation in September.
To assist the enterprises, the provincial People’s Committee directed to review, select and simplify 10 percent of the administrative procedures under the management of business registration organization while reinforcing to consult on document and formalities, accelerate to proceed the administrative procedure on public service portal at level 3 and 4.
